> >> Vickie,
> >>
> >> You can add:
> >> *access_log_file=/var/log/civetweb/access.log
> >> error_log_file=/var/log/civetweb/error.log*
> >>
> >> to *rgw frontends* in ceph.conf though these logs are thin on info
> >> (Source IP, date, and request)
> >>
> >> Check out
> >> https://github.com/civetweb/civetweb/blob/master/docs/UserManual.md for
> >> more civetweb configs you can inject through  *rgw frontends* config
> >> attribute in ceph.conf
> >>
> >> We are currently testing tuning civetweb's num_threads
> >> and request_timeout_ms to improve radosgw performance

> >>> You can increase the civetweb logs by adding 'debug civetweb = 10' in
> >>> your ceph.conf. The output will go into the rgw logs.
